This cozy and comfortable 2nd row beach bungalow is not only ideally located for your beach vacation with the public beach access just 3 homes down and Ocean Crest Pier right close by, but also comes with a lot of spectacular history! The home was named Hazel for her marvelous strength and might during Hurricane Hazel which devastated Oak Island in 1954. This home was one of only five homes on the entire island that survived the storm. The original solid cinder blocks with which the home was constructed in 1953 are still intact. Hazel was completely & lovingly restored in 2020, offering you all the modern amenities you are used to in a nice and cozy space to call home while you relax at the beach. Tips to get the perfect Brunswick area rental home experience:
Get the best value:
- Reserve your rental as soon as possible. Rental schedules often open a year in advance (or in September just after Summer ends). Many groups reserve their Summer rental homes during Winter holiday gatherings. Book before these holidays for best selection.
- Summer is the most expensive season in coastal NC. To book the most suitable rental home within budget, we highly recommend booking in Fall or Spring months. You'll enjoy lower rates, greater selection, beautiful weather and the absence of large crowds at Brunswick area restaurants, tours, and activities.
- Some hosts offer discounts for veterans. Make sure to check with your property manager to see if special offers are available for your family.
- Management companies and individual rental owners often offer renters an option to add vacation insurance protection. Trip insurance, which normally costs 1% - 5% of the reservation price, offers visitors reimbursement of costs for any missed time as a result of medical-related emergencies or weather disasters, as well as ensuing additional hurricane evacuation costs, such as an unexpected hotel or additional gasoline expenses. Trip insurance can be a a bank account-saver if the unforeseen happens. Ask your host for details.
